The Trump administration is currently appealing decisions from lower courts that have prevented the immediate termination of temporary protected status (TPS) for individuals from Haiti and Syria. This legal battle underscores the contentious nature of immigration policy and the protections afforded to vulnerable populations. The outcome could significantly impact the lives of many who rely on TPS for stability and security in the United States.

Temporary protected status was designed to provide refuge to individuals from countries experiencing crises, such as armed conflict or natural disasters. The debate surrounding TPS has intensified in recent years, particularly as various administrations have sought to modify or eliminate these protections. This case represents a critical moment in the ongoing discourse about immigration and the responsibilities of the United States towards those seeking safety.
